April 21 : Elon Musk's SpaceX saw a slew of developments this week as it barrels toward what could be the largest initial public offering in history. The rocket and satellite company disclosed an option to acquire AI coding startup Cursor for $60 billion, outlined plans that would entrench permanent voting control for founder Musk, and is kicking off a three-day Wall Street analyst roadshow aimed at defending a $1.75 trillion valuation.
